    Mawlawi Amir Khan Muttaqi Meets Omani Minister of Commerce and Industry; Key Economic Issues Discussed

    During his visit to Oman, Afghanistan’s Minister of Foreign Affairs, Mawlawi Amir Khan Muttaqi, met with the Omani Minister of Commerce, Industry, and Investment Promotion, Qais bin Mohammed Al Yousef. The meeting focused on enhancing trade, investment, and transit cooperation between the two countries.

    According to a statement from the Afghan Foreign Ministry, both sides agreed to facilitate exchanges between trade delegations and the private sectors of Afghanistan and Oman.

    The discussion also covered the expansion of exports and imports, agricultural cooperation, food security, as well as trade and transportation. It was agreed that joint working teams and sectoral institutions would begin technical discussions on these areas.

    Mawlawi Amir Khan Muttaqi traveled to Oman at the official invitation of his Omani counterpart.
